Output 52f4052a8aa46d190ba715341571f2ab668e03585e26946ceee9af5a825c5950:0

value
131469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e86b94106b37e367e6175854be34a7ce58eeceb OP_EQUAL
address
3BmReQdn4nQgeu1wqHgNF2wScaeom4xuGF
transaction
52f4052a8aa46d190ba715341571f2ab668e03585e26946ceee9af5a825c5950